CHARTERS, GLADYS MARIE - We celebrate the home going of Gladys Marie (Barlow) Charters of St. Stephen, NB, when she joined her husband Wayne on Saturday January 15, 2005 at the Charlotte County Hospital St. Stephen, NB. Gladys was born in Saskatchewan on March 22, 1915 and moved to St. Stephen as a young girl with her parents and siblings. She was a mom to six children, grandmother to 14 grandchildren and great-grandmother to three great grandchildren. Gladys is predeceased by three brothers George, Clayton and Hazen. After a career with Canadian Armed Forces Wayne and Gladys returned to live in St. Stephen. Gladys became an active member of the Union Street Atlantic Baptist Church as well as volunteering with CNIB, Thelma Kilpatrick School and Hospice. She had a passion for flowers and shared the bounty of her garden with people of the community with whom she visited. After the death of her husband, she sold their home on Porter Street and resided at Lonicera Hall in St. Stephen. She will be sadly missed by her family and friends. Resting at the S.O.
